Videítos is the diminutive form of "videos," meaning "little videos." The use of the diminutive here adds a playful and intimate tone, suggesting short, perhaps personal, or casual videos.
In the context of the song, Feid is referring to the videos he's seen on Instagram of the person dancing. The word is enticing because it immediately makes the listener curious about what kind of "little videos" he's talking about and why they are so captivating, hinting at the song's sensual and confident vibe.
VIDEITOXX is Feid’s playful reggaetón shout-out to the magnetic power of social media and nightlife chemistry. The Colombian artist spots a girl whose short Instagram videos (videítos) have gone viral, and he can’t resist the pull of her confident moves. He praises her for shining “in the dark,” mixing luxury references (Louis V, Rolex) with street heat, and vows to meet her in person so they can perrear—dance close and flirt—far from the phone screen.
Under the infectious beat, the lyrics spin a story of real-life pursuit in the digital age. Feid teases the woman with promises of picking her up, partying until dawn, and matching the sensual energy she shows online. It’s a celebration of body positivity, bold self-expression, and the thrill of turning virtual attraction into a night of dancing, fun, and maybe something more.
